By Herb Weisbaum, The ConsumerMan, contributing editor at Checkbook.org,When you order online, do you worry that a thief might steal the package once it’s delivered to your house? If so, you’re not alone. In a recent survey by ChamberOfCommerce.org, nearly half (49 percent) of online shoppers said they were concerned about porch pirates. Almost one in three (31 percent) said they didn’t buy expensive items online to avoid package theft.

By Herb Weisbaum, contributing editor at Checkbook.orgThey don’t look dangerous, but water beads can cause serious injuries or death if children swallow them. These colorful balls, which resemble candy, are sold in sizes as small as ice cream sprinkles. Made of superabsorbent polymers, water beads can absorb hundreds of times their weight in water, and grow significantly in size.
